Does Colorado have a W-4 form? Yes. Starting in 2022, an employee may complete a Colorado Employee Withholding Certificate (form DR 0004), but it is not required. If an employee completes form DR 0004, the employer must calculate Colorado withholding based on the amounts the employee entered.

If you cannot file your Colorado income tax return by the deadline, you may take advantage of the state's automatic six-month extension of time to file. There is no form to fill out to notify the Department of Revenue that you are taking the extension, however, there is no extension for tax due.

Your Colorado Account Number (CAN) is an account number that is issued by the Department. It is different from your Social Security Number (SSN), Federal Employer Identification Number (EIN), or Individual Taxpayer Identification Number (ITIN). The new Colorado income tax rate is 4.40%, beginning in the 2022 tax year. In 2020, proposition 116 reduced the income tax rate to 4.55%. In 2019, the Colorado income tax rate was temporarily reduced to 4.50%, because a TABOR refund mechanism was triggered.
The Colorado Account Number is listed on the Sales Tax License as the first eight (8) digits of the Use Account Number. The CAN is located on the upper left portion of the sales tax license.
